Output 2a68e2cfecc80da085085a7891c646c8615efd18f325ffecbaf7e4c9cf97e1ef:0

value
134643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 243a18c15ee4780d7c9c4e187eff8b832b412a28 OP_EQUAL
address
34zZr5YbPDQW9TUZutwmESeGfpbjSzG1wX
transaction
2a68e2cfecc80da085085a7891c646c8615efd18f325ffecbaf7e4c9cf97e1ef
confirmations
206542
spent
true